Defensin HNP-1 is a naturally occurring antimicrobial peptide involved in the innate immune response. It plays a key role in host defense by disrupting the membranes of bacteria, viruses, and fungi, leading to their inactivation or death. It is particularly effective against Gram-negative and Gram-positive bacteria, making it a critical component in early immune responses at sites of infection.
This peptide is found in high concentrations in neutrophil granules and is released at sites of inflammation or tissue injury. Its ability to attract immune cells such as dendritic cells and T-cells also gives it immunomodulatory functions, linking innate and adaptive immunity.
Due to its broad-spectrum antimicrobial activity and low propensity for inducing resistance, Defensin HNP-1 is being studied for potential use in developing new anti-infective therapies, especially in the context of multidrug-resistant pathogens. It may also have applications in wound healing, mucosal immunity, and as a biomarker for certain inflammatory or infectious diseases.
